
As winter driving conditions intensify across many regions, reduced visibility caused by rain, snow, glare, and blind spots continues to be a major risk factor for commercial vehicles. Senptec Electronics addresses these challenges with its fifth generation Camera Monitor System SVM700, designed to deliver consistent visual performance in harsh operating environments.
Building on more than a decade of experience in digital rearview technologies, Senptec positions CMS as a functional safety system rather than a comfort feature. The SVM700 replaces conventional mirrors with ultra wide angle digital cameras, expanding the driver’s field of view while reducing blind spots around the vehicle.

In adverse weather, proprietary anti condensation and water repellent lens treatments maintain image clarity during rain and snowfall. For night driving and high contrast environments, the system integrates HDR imaging exceeding 120 dB, enabling clear visibility at tunnel entrances, exits, and under snow glare. AI based anti glare algorithms further suppress headlight reflections and rear light interference to reduce driver eye strain.
The system is engineered for extreme operating conditions, with a certified temperature range from minus 40°C to plus 85°C. An integrated heating and defrost function clears the camera lens within five minutes at subzero temperatures, ensuring uninterrupted visibility during cold starts. With IP69K protection, the cameras withstand high pressure water jets, mud, and frequent vehicle washing without performance degradation.

Low latency image transmission remains critical for high speed operation. The SVM700 delivers sub 100 millisecond latency and 60 fps output, meeting current European regulatory requirements while providing smooth, real time visual feedback to support accurate driver decision making.

Senptec reports more than 3,000 cumulative CMS installations across China, with adoption by major OEMs including BYD, Yutong, CRRC, King Long, Higer, Ankai, and Shenwo. The system complies with ECE R46, R10, and R118 regulations, and meets REACH and ELV environmental standards, supporting homologation for international markets.
